BASIC OPERATIONS 1) PANEL RELEASE BUTTON (REL) Press this button to remove the control panel. 12) POWER ON/OFF BUTTON Press this button to turn on or off the power. 5) DISPLAY BUTTON (DISP) Press this button briefly, the LCD will display the clock for about 2 seconds, then return to previous display mode. Clock Adjustment Under clock display mode, press DISP button until the LCD flashes, press Tuning Up Button to adjust hour and Tuning Down Button to adjust minute. 16) SOURCE BUTTON (SOURCE) Press this button to select Radio and CD modes. The available selections depends on version: Radio CD Player Radio > CD 18) FRONT AUXILIARY INPUT JACK Connect the external signal to AUX in jack located at the front of the panel , then press SOURCE button to select Aux mode. Press SOURCE button again to cancel Aux mode and return to previous mode. AUX IN JACK IN PANEL 1 2 3 Left Audio Right Audio Ground RESET BUTTON 3. 5mm Audio In Cable (not included) The RESET button is located on the main unit (as shown on the diagram). To press it vertically with a ballpoint pen or metal object will activate it. The reset button is to be activated for the following reasons: Initial installation of the unit when all wiring is completed. Note: If the unit cannot function normally after reseting, please use a cotton swab soaked in isopropyl alcohol to clean the socket on the back of the control panel. 9 8. AUDIO OPERATIONS 10) VOLUME KNOB Turn this knob to adjust desired volume level. 4) AUDIO BUTTON Press this button to select desired audio function. ORDER OF FUNCTION: VOLUME(VOL) -> BASS(BAS) -> TREBLE(TRE) ->BALANCE(BAL) ->FADER(FAD) While the selected function is displayed, turn Volume Knob to adjust the level within 5 seconds, otherwise the unit will return to volume adjustment mode. BEEPS 2ND, BEEP ALL , BEEP OFF Press and hold SELECT button to determine how the beep sound is generated when the keys are pressed, using V-UP/V-DN to select the desires settings: BEEP 2ND Beeps only when the second function of the dual function button is selected (long press). BEEP OFF To disable the beep option. 2) MUTE BUTTON (MUTE) Press this button to mute the sound. 17) PRESET EQUALIZER BUTTON (EQ) Press this button to toggle the following EQ settings: FLAT->CLASSICS->POP M->ROCK M->DSP OFF At DSP OFF mode, EQ will be controlled by Bass/Treble setting. 13) BAND/LOUDNESS BUTTON (BAND/LOUD) Press the Band/Loudness Button for couple of seconds to switch the loudness on or off. When Loudness is on, display will show 'Loud On' for a few seconds. 10 9. PRESET SCAN: Press AS/PS button briefly to enter Preset Scan mode, it will scan all the preset stations in the memories, you can hear that it will stay on each station for about 5 seconds. AUTO MEMORY STORE: Press AS/PS button for couple of seconds to enter Auto Store mode, this feature will automatically scan the current band and enter up to 6 strongest stations into the 6 preset memories.
